I've never understood why Syntrax breaks it up like that because for most of us, the whole packet (or scoop if you get the tub of it), is 100 calories/20-ish grams of Protein, which is a typical serving. Maybe they mean that for people who are super early out and can only drink a couple of ounces at a time? I honestly have no idea.

it doesn't matter how much Water you add - 8 oz or 16 oz or whatever. I often added more water during the early weeks because otherwise the taste was too intense for me. It didn't change the amount of protein grams I was getting - just the amount of fluids - so it counted toward me daily required Fluid intake.
